Transaction 51c7fae8f3600295e26ae8a176bc6188f96fec77c8cee3655b896b5dc84f49e3

1 Input
2 Outputs
  • 51c7fae8f3600295e26ae8a176bc6188f96fec77c8cee3655b896b5dc84f49e3:0
  • value  7155000
    address  17TH3xxG1pHfhdTpQC8Yihkz4QW3o5qf5A
  • 51c7fae8f3600295e26ae8a176bc6188f96fec77c8cee3655b896b5dc84f49e3:1
  • value  62667604
    address  bc1qtuk3c3maz50qdafs7sdpy0c2cssy3jtjeer4m9